For those seeking period clothing in Atlanta, there are several options across different categories.
Costume Rental Shops ---------------------
While The Black Tux in Dunwoody, Atlanta, primarily focuses on tuxedo and suit rentals, it offers style consultations and fittings that could help with formal wear resembling certain periods, especially early 20th century styles.
For historical or renaissance costumes, local costume rental shops or theater costumeries—though not explicitly listed in the search results—are commonly found in Atlanta's arts districts and near universities with performing arts programs.
Thrift Stores and Consignment Shops ------------------------------------
La Librairie Luxury in Atlanta is a luxury women's consignment shop where you can buy or rent authentic high-quality clothing pieces that may include vintage or period-style garments. Another option is Shop Katy Bird, an online source for vintage and possibly period-appropriate clothing sourced by shoppers familiar with consignment goods. Thrift shops, while not named specifically, can offer unique vintage finds that may serve for certain period styles, especially for mid-20th century fashion.
Online Marketplaces and Rental Services ---------------------------------------
Platforms like ModLux.Rent and Dia & Co. offer online rental of stylish dresses and clothing, with options for trying on and rotating items at home. While not necessarily focused on historical costumes, these services are convenient for finding unique styles which might suit certain portrait aesthetics.
For Renaissance fair-specific outfits, online markets like Etsy or dedicated Renaissance fair outfit sellers can be useful, and local Renaissance fairs near Atlanta usually have vendors who sell or rent such costumes.
Local Costume Designers or Seamstresses ----------------------------------------
Atlanta, being a large metropolitan area with a robust arts scene, has plenty of costume designers and independent seamstresses who specialize in custom period clothing. Checking local arts directories, theater companies, or costume design schools (e.g., nearby Atlanta universities) could lead to quality custom options.
Instagram and local social media channels are good platforms to find bespoke costume designers and seamstresses in Atlanta by searching hashtags like #AtlantaCostumeDesigner or #AtlantaSeamstress.
